Autism Support Worker

Teaching Personnel is seeking dedicated individuals to provide essential support at a primary school with an SEN Provision. As an ASC Support Worker, you will play a key role in supporting pupils with various needs, including MLD, SLCN, ASC, and challenging behaviors.

  • Your Responsibilities:
  • Provide comprehensive support to students throughout the school day.
  • Assist students within the specialized provision setting.
  • Implement sensory learning techniques to enhance engagement and understanding.
  • Support speech, language, and communication development through tailored interventions.
  • Create a positive and inclusive learning environment that respects each student's choices, needs, and fosters their growth.

Ideal Candidate Profile:

We are looking for individuals with prior experience working with students who have diverse needs. A Level 2 qualification is preferred. While school-based experience is advantageous, backgrounds in care, support work, or youth work will also be considered. If you are passionate about making a difference in the lives of students with SEN, we encourage you to apply.

Commitment to Safeguarding:

Teaching Personnel is dedicated to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children. All applicants undergo thorough safeguarding checks to ensure a safe and nurturing environment for all students.
